Physical properties

Typically black to dark brown with vitreous luster, conchoidal fracture, and no visible crystals; Mohs hardness about 5–5.5, specific gravity 2.3–2.6, and no cleavage. The sharp curved edges and glassy surface are characteristic, though the specimen appears weathered or partly altered.

Formation & geological history

Forms when silica-rich lava cools so rapidly that crystals cannot develop, usually in volcanic flows or domes. Most examples are Cenozoic or younger, although obsidian occurs in volcanic terrains of many ages.

Uses & applications

Used historically for cutting tools and arrowheads because it fractures into extremely sharp edges; today it is collected, carved, and occasionally used for jewelry or decorative objects.

Geological facts

Obsidian is technically a natural glass rather than a crystalline mineral. Hydration dating can estimate the age of freshly exposed surfaces, and varieties include snowflake, mahogany, rainbow, and sheen obsidian.

Field identification & locations

Identify it by its glassy luster, conchoidal fracture, lack of grains, and sharp edges; unlike slag, it commonly lacks bubbles and has natural flow banding. Common localities include Mexico, the western United States, Armenia, Iceland, Italy, and Japan.
